At High Fives Foundation, our mission is to prevent life-changing injuries and provide resources and hope if they happen. Every grant awarded, every adaptive program offered, and every athlete supported is another step toward helping individuals regain confidence, pursue their passions, and live life on their own terms.

One athlete who embodies that spirit is Jordan Lenkin, the 250th athlete supported through the High Fives Foundation.

“Being the 250th athlete supported by High Fives has been about so much more than receiving assistance—it has been about reclaiming my independence. Their support has given me access to resources and equipment that have allowed me to move beyond adapting to living life with a spinal cord injury and instead focus on living a life I’ve always wanted. High Fives has empowered me to return to the activities that bring me purpose, challenge me to grow, and connect me with an incredible community of resilient individuals. As an outdoor athlete, they didn’t just invest in my recovery—they invested in my confidence and my autonomy. Because of their support, I’ve become more independent in the pursuit of my passions and continue to prove to myself that my injury does not define what’s possible. I am incredibly grateful to be part of the High Fives family and proud to represent the impact this organization has for athletes like me.”

Jordan Lenkin
